Transaction 363bf7644321034eba19740b5169921855973cc5c3c90ce4ee088bdcaaa85819

1 Input
2 Outputs
  • 363bf7644321034eba19740b5169921855973cc5c3c90ce4ee088bdcaaa85819:0
  • value  474534
    address  3KpQMPPLaLukEnQKjYe3Dee2KnMzsCAshY
  • 363bf7644321034eba19740b5169921855973cc5c3c90ce4ee088bdcaaa85819:1
  • value  1011204
    address  1NEEba3Tv2Le2dXenzNySET5MpQJupdN9W